Security Reset Jumper

The C792 and X792 printers have a Security Reset Jumper on the System Board which can be used in
the event the Administrator password is forgotten (see pictures below). The Security Jumper effect can
be configured through the Security Menu on printer's web page or menus. The choices for the Security
Reset Jumper effect are listed below:
No Security (default setting) – Resets the value of each Access Control to "No Security".
This option preserves all custom security templates and building blocks, however, they will no
longer be applied to a function. This option allows the Administrator to create a new
password with no loss to some customizations.
Reset to Defaults – Erases all Security Templates, Building Blocks, Access Controls and
passwords that a user has defined and returns the printer security to its original state. This
option is not recommended unless a complete reset of the Security Menu is desired.
No Effect – The position of the security jumper is ignored. No settings will be erased or
changed in any way. This option is NOT recommended because passwords cannot be
recovered easily; it would require System Board replacement at the cost of the customer (this
is not a manufacturing or warranty problem).
In general, when a jumper is installed over two or more jumper
pins, this causes an electrical connection to be made. A predefined
set of instructions is programmed on the circuit board which
executes depending on the jumper configuration detected.
Note: Administrators can discourage tampering with the Security Jumper by securing the entire RIP card
cage with a Kensington lock
